School Roundup: Classical boys track captures first victory of season

itemlive_news

December 27, 2007 by itemlive_news

The Classical boys track team got its first win of the season on Wednesday at Peabody with a 47-34 decision over Winthrop.The Rams (1-1) did not have any double winners, but used their depth and a sweep of the 1,000 to outlast the 0-2 Vikings.Sam Rios, Elvis Matos and Amadou Fatty did the honors of sweeping the 1,000. Also taking wins for Classical were Titenny Loeup in the 45 hurdles (7.1); Brian Kolodziej, 600 (1:35.6); Jeff Chavez, mile (5:56.0); and Rafael Villatoro, 2-mile (12:12.3). The Rams also won the relay.In other track action, Peabody won 86-0 over Swampscott.BOYS HOCKEYNortheast 7, Tech 0At Malden, the Tigers (0-4) got good performances from Jared Greer in goal and Cameron Barbieri up front in the loss against the top team in the Commonwealth Conference.Danvers 11, Salem 3At Rockett Arena in Salem, the Falcons (1-1-2) finally got in the win column as seven different players accounted for goals.Steve Kontos, Troy Thibodeau, Jay Sabino and D.J. Yost all had two goals while John Curran, Jake Korthas and Steve DeRoche each had one goal.GIRLS BASKETBALLSwampscott 58, Alvirne (NH) 41At the Haverhill Tournament, the Big Blue (5-0) got outstanding performances from Tara Nimkar, Allie Beaulieu and Kara Gilberg in taking the easy win.Nimkar led Swampscott with 21 points and 10 rebounds. Beaulieu had 17 points, 11 rebounds and seven assists while Gilberg had 18 points and 11 rebounds.”Nimkar was just dominating inside and Allie and Kara also had great games,” Swampscott coach Jack Hughes said.
